Definitions for: financial planning software
financial planning software

personal finance computer programs that keep track of income and expenses by budget category, reconcile accounts, store tax records, figure net worth, track stocks and bonds, and print checks and financial reports. Some programs are sophisticated enough to generate a detailed, long-term personal financial plan covering planning for college education, investment, and retirement. Examples of financial planning software are Quicken and Managing Your Money.
